*'''Basic Trope''': A band's lineup changes multiple times.
*'''Straight''': The Tropers change drummers roughly every year.
*'''Exaggerated''': The ''entire'' band roster changes roughly every six months.
*'''Downplayed''': After 10 years, the drummer quits and is replaced by someone else.
*'''Justified''': Band members, like any other people, are subject to [[CreatorBreakdown all kinds of things]], including (but not limited to) [[SoapOperaDisease illness]], [[AwfulWeddedLife marital problems]], and [[AuthorExistenceFailure death]].
** The drummer wants to reinvent himself careerwise, either to get out of [[MusicIsPolitics the music industry]] altogether, or to go solo. But, The Tropers ''need'' a drummer if they're going to survive as a rock band. So [[TheOtherDarrin a replacement]] is needed ASAP.
** The drummer has gotten into SexDrugsAndRockAndRoll, and either needs time out to [[NailedToTheWagon recover]], or has been fired for violating ContractualPurity.
** The Tropers are a local GarageBand. They only play events such as private parties and gigs at bars, and have no intention of signing on with a real record label.
*'''Inverted''': After a year of being out of the band, Dave Drummer returns.
** Alternatively, The Tropers' lineup has not changed in decades.
*'''Subverted''': Lisa Lead-Singer is taking some time off to start a family, but ''does'' intend to come back eventually.
** The Tropers break up after some years of work.
*'''Double Subverted''': But then she decides that [[FamilyVersusCareer her family is more important to her than her music career]], and never does come back.
** One day, they decide to get back together and do a "comeback tour," but some of the members are either not interested in GettingTheBandBackTogether or are MIA. So they still do the tour, but with a few new members.
*'''Parodied''': The ''entire'' band roster changes roughly every week. ''Nobody'', not even the band itself or its record label, knows who's in the band!
*'''Zig Zagged''': ???
*'''Averted''': The Tropers have had the same roster since TheEighties.
** The band has long since broken up, and isn't planning on getting back together or coming back.
